N'zalat Bni Amar is a rural commune situated within the Meknès province, part of the Fès-Meknès region of Morocco. With a population of 7,672 inhabitants recorded in 2024, the commune serves as a representative example of the rural administrative divisions that characterize the hinterlands surrounding the historic city of Meknès. The area is defined by its agricultural roots and its integration into the broader socio-economic fabric of the region.
